Fire in Dominican Fiber Industrial cafeteria leaves one employee affected

Santo Domingo. – A fire recorded this Friday morning in the cafeteria of Industrial de Fibra Dominicana S.R.L., located on the Duarte highway, near the entrance to Los Alcarrizos, was caused by a failure in the gas cylinder hose that connects to the stove in the kitchen area. The information was confirmed by Colonel Wilkin Arias, Director of Investigation of the Los Alcarrizos Fire Department, who explained that the malfunction in said hose was the origin of the incident. During the event, the cafeteria manager, identified as Franklin, was affected. He was working at the time of the fire and tried to put out the flames, suffering injuries to one of his arms. He is currently receiving medical attention.

For her part, Sashari Jiménez, head of Human Resources for the company, reported that the staff was dispatched preventively and that work will resume next Monday. Fire Department units attended the scene to provide assistance, managing to control the fire and prevent its spread, in addition to establishing a security perimeter in the surrounding area while mitigation efforts were carried out. Authorities continue investigations to accurately determine the circumstances of the incident and reinforce security measures in the area.
